62,263
社区成员
发帖
与我相关
我的任务
分享 <asp:GridView ID="GV_coninfo" runat="server" onrowdatabound="GV_coninfo_RowDataBound" OnRowCommand="GV_coninfo_RowCommand">
<RowStyle Height="30px" />
<Columns>
//......
<ItemTemplate>
<asp:image ID="image_1" runat="server" />
</ItemTemplate>
</Columns>
<HeaderStyle Height="40px" CssClass="column2" />
<AlternatingRowStyle Height="30px" CssClass="column2"/>
</asp:GridView>
protected void GV_coninfo_RowDataBound(object sender, GridViewRowEventArgs e)
{
if (e.Row.RowType == DataControlRowType.DataRow)
{
DataRowView myrows = (DataRowView)e.Row.DataItem;
if (myrows[16].ToString().Trim() == "0") //如果16行的值为“0” 设置Image_1.ImageUrl
{
this.Image_1.ImageUrl = "~/images/icon-check.gif";
// Image img = (Image)GV_coninfo.Rows[i].Cells[5].FindControl("Image_1");
// img.ImageUrl = "~/images/icon-check.gif";
}
}
if (e.Row.RowType == DataControlRowType.Footer)
{
}
}
if (myrows[16].ToString().Trim() == "0") //如果16行的值为“0” 设置Image_1.ImageUrl
{
Image Image_1=(Image)myrows.FindControl("Image_1");
Image_1.ImageUrl = "~/images/icon-check.gif";
}